Vera and I were at a Christmas function to support a friend & enjoy some Christmas cheer! We were shopping around there & browsing having lots of fun. A friend I knew had a jewelry booth with handmade things & a little tree! The little tree displayed the jewelry. I saw a heart ♥️ necklace hanging on the tree I thought was so beautiful but we had just arrived so I was looking all around at everyone’s wares. I left her for a bit & was looking at things. I returned soon & found her in the same general area! I looked & said “OH NO 🙈 the heart is gone, I guess someone else liked it too”  then in a flash second I had a brand new heart ♥️ necklace on me !! I was so shockedI & really surprised because was right there really the whole time close by. Oh my this girl. Anyway it is & has been one of my greatest treasures! I wear it & remember my friend. Thanks a million times Vera I still love it & still love you ! Now behave yourself until I get there! 🤧😵‍💫😿

I’m so sorry for my friend to go, selfishly as I will miss her terribly and already do . After the hard times of fighting cancer though it is a beautiful thought of her being in that new perfect & beautiful body again that is well & whole. I have been trying to put into words what is going on in my heart ❤️ the best thing I can say right now is it has a HUGE HOLE in it. She was the kind of friend who had my back and was not afraid to go to bat for you if needed.  We both had that same kind of friendship. It was a rocky journey from the early days that just proved that love can conquer all! That love came from a mutual friend Esther whom was the middleman in this silliness. She insisted we should be friends & that we would have great times together. She was right. We did & it was a lasting friendship until the end. Vera had a beautiful soul whom was loving & generous to a fault! I told her this a few times. I wanted more time Vera but it was not to be, I love you & you became like a sister to me that I could share ANYTHING WITH & we sure did that. I recall a visit at my Moms where we had not seen each other for a while somehow we stayed up until 4 am laughing together & reminiscing & just having a great catch up visit. I am being flooded with memories such as this one right now. I know it’s beautiful where you are & you are at peace I know.  I will see you again my dear friend save my spot !

From Patti & Karen - we were very close to Vera and her whole family from the time she was about six. The memories of taking Vera and her little sisters on outings of all types and all the family events we shared are still very dear to our hearts. We are so saddened by her passing and send loving thoughts and condolences to her family whom we dearly love.
